Output a721cdf95376150b55778fa3341bc7066c2219a684b22b40f7bf3497067bba43:0

value
3980088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8178a71cdb262cb1e1ee6df6693187e0aff88111 OP_EQUAL
address
3DVbdPhtBtUAQupLJicZfgkN8SBS4ADQzH
transaction
a721cdf95376150b55778fa3341bc7066c2219a684b22b40f7bf3497067bba43
confirmations
240626
spent
true